What is Ukrainian Hryvnia (UAH)

The Ukrainian Hryvnia (UAH) is the official currency of Ukraine, which gained independence from the Soviet Union in 1991. The Hryvnia is subdivided into 100 kopiykas (ко́пійка). It was introduced as a stable and independent currency to support the country's economy after years of reliance on the Soviet ruble.

The symbol for the Hryvnia is ₴, and it is often represented by the currency code "UAH" in international dealings. The Hryvnia is regulated by the National Bank of Ukraine, which aims to maintain its value and stability against foreign currencies. The currency is frequently exchanged for various denominations, with coins available in 1, 2, 5, 10, 25, 50 kopiykas and 1, 2, 5, 10, 20, 50, 100, 200, 500, and 1000 UAH notes.

Over the years, the value of the Hryvnia has fluctuated due to various economic factors, including inflation and geopolitical events. Consequently, understanding the current exchange rate is crucial for anyone looking to convert UAH to other currencies, such as the Samoa Tala.

What is Samoa Tala (WST)

The Samoa Tala (WST) is the official currency of Samoa, a nation comprising two main islands in the South Pacific. The Tala was introduced in 1967, replacing the New Zealand dollar at a rate of 1 Tala to 1 New Zealand dollar. The Tala is divided into 100 sene (singular: sene), making it easy to conduct small transactions.

The symbol for the Tala is T$ or occasionally represented by the currency code "WST." The Central Bank of Samoa is responsible for issuing and regulating the Tala, ensuring its stability within the Samoan economy. The currency features both coins and banknotes, with common denominations in coins of 1, 2, 5, 10, 20, 50 sene, and banknotes in 1, 2, 5, 10, 20, 50, and 100 Tala.

The value of the Tala is influenced by several factors, including tourism, remittances, and the agricultural sector in Samoa. When considering conversions to or from the Tala, it's important to check the exchange rate, as it fluctuates based on supply and demand in the market.
